Understanding Compression Springs and Their Applications Compression springs are one of the most common types of springs used in a variety of industries. Characterized by their ability to resist compressive forces, these springs store energy when compressed and release it when allowed to expand. Their unique design allows them to be utilized in numerous applications, making them a vital component in many mechanical systems. Structure and Functionality A compression spring is typically made from coiled wire, which is formed into a helix shape. This design enables the spring to compress when a load is applied and return to its original length once the load is removed. The springs can be produced in various shapes, sizes, and materials, catering to specific requirements depending on their intended application. The fundamental principle governing the function of compression springs is Hooke's Law, which states that the force needed to compress or extend a spring is directly proportional to the distance it is stretched or compressed. This relationship allows engineers to calculate the spring's performance based on its material properties and dimensions. Applications of Compression Springs 1. Automotive Industry Compression springs play a critical role in vehicles, contributing to various functionalities such as suspension systems and clutch mechanisms. They help absorb shocks from uneven surfaces, enhance ride comfort, and ensure smoother operation of moving parts. Consumer Electronics In consumer electronics, compression springs are often found in devices like keyboards and remote controls. They provide the necessary feedback when a button is pressed, improving user experience. For example, in a mechanical keyboard, the compression springs help return the key to its resting position after it has been pressed, offering a tactile feel and an audible response. 3. Medical Devices The medical field also benefits significantly from compression springs. They are used in devices such as infusion pumps and surgical instruments, where precise control and reliability are paramount. Aerospace In the aerospace industry, where safety and reliability are critical, compression springs are used in various applications, including landing gear systems, control mechanisms, and emergency systems. Their unique ability to withstand extreme temperatures and conditions makes them ideal for use in aircraft components where performance cannot be compromised.
